Miss Janeth
Miss Janeth (which is pronounced Jeanette, not Janet) was born Janet Fragoso Alonso on January 14th, 1973 in Mexico City, Mexico.
She was trained by her sister, Zuleyma, Raúl Reyes and Pepe Casas.
Janeth made her lucha libre debut on February 25th, 1990 at the Arena Coliseo in Mexico City.
During her career she has held the UWA World Women's Wrestling Championship (twice) and the 2006 AAA Reina de Reinas.
She was part of the Las Brujas AAA along with Xochitl Hamada and Rossy Moreno.
